Emotional Neglect Trauma Healing

Here’s a sample script for a clinical hypnotherapy session to help children aged5-10 years old heal from emotional neglect trauma:

Introduction

1. “Hello [Child’s name], I’m here to help you feel safe and relaxed. We’re going to do a special exercise to help you feel better.”

2. “Can you close your eyes and take a deep breath in with me?”

Induction

1. “Imagine you’re in a happy place, like a beach or a park. See yourself playing and having fun.”

2. “Notice how you’re feeling in this happy place. Are you feeling happy, calm, and safe?”

3. “As you breathe in, imagine fresh air filling your body. As you breathe out, imagine any worries or scary thoughts leaving your body.”

Deepening

1. “Now, imagine you’re walking on a path with a trusted friend or family member. You’re feeling safe and supported.”

2. “Notice the sights and sounds around you. See the trees, hear the birds singing, and feel the sun on your skin.”

3. “As you walk, imagine any tension or stress leaving your body.”

Trauma Resolution

1. “Now, I want you to imagine that you’re in a safe space, surrounded by people who love and care for you.”

2. “Imagine that the emotional neglect experiences are like clouds in the sky. They can move away, and the sun can shine through.”

3. “As you breathe in, imagine that you’re filling yourself with kind, loving thoughts. You’re worthy of love, care, and attention.”

Reframing and Empowerment

1. “You are strong and capable. You deserve to feel happy and safe.”

2. “Imagine that you’re surrounded by positive, uplifting thoughts and feelings. You’re worthy of love and care.”

3. “You can choose to let go of any negative thoughts or feelings that are holding you back.”

Counting Up and Awakening

1. “Let’s count together from 1 to10. As we count, you’ll feel yourself becoming more alert and awake.”

2. “When we reach 10, you’ll be back in the present, feeling refreshed and renewed.”

Conclusion

1. “Take a deep breath in and out. When you’re ready, you can open your eyes.”

2. “How are you feeling now?”

Post-Session

1. Provide a safe and supportive environment for the child to process their emotions.

2. Encourage the child to express their feelings and experiences.

3. Schedule follow-up sessions as needed.

Additional Tips

1. Be sensitive to the child’s emotional state and adjust the script as needed.

2. Use language that is easy for the child to understand.

3. Encourage the child to express their feelings and emotions during and after the session.

Please note that this script is for informational purposes only and should not be used without proper training and expertise in clinical hypnotherapy.
